Hey, wm, tell me what you know about Stefan Savic
Posted on 8/15/14 at 8:26 pm to hendersonshands
quote:
Stefan Savic
Very good young CB.
Fiorentina "stole" him in that deal with Man City where they got Savic plus enough cash for 3 more contributing players all for Nastasic.
He's been excellent for them playing all over but usually on the left side of their back 3 in Montella's 3-5-2.
Still young, big, good skills on the ball that make him a good fit for a back three but not so great that he's a typical Guardiola DM masquerading as a CB.
